Output d63ad2c5bf38b3e672bd282a6b79f65805bb2d9198a945d922e03e9c1868ed60:2

value
31087768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3203c62ee60242c82fae545a7bff660acb0220ad OP_EQUAL
address
MCTcYFiGkgn4SV2M6JJU17V6VwJ3fXYJyk
transaction
d63ad2c5bf38b3e672bd282a6b79f65805bb2d9198a945d922e03e9c1868ed60
spent
true